Local Climate & Its Impact on Roofs
Climate Snapshot for Indiana, PA
Indiana, PA experiences a humid continental climate with cold winters, snow, and a warm, humid summer. Winter temperatures regularly dip below freezing, and the area sees substantial snowfall and frequent freeze–thaw cycles. Spring may bring rapid temperature swings and rain, while late summer heat and storms can test roof structures. This combination means roofs must handle snow loads, ice dam risk, wind uplift, and moisture management year-round.
Common Roof Hazards in Indiana County
- Ice dams and interior leaks after snow melts and refreezes at eaves.
- Heavy snow buildup that increases load on rafters and requires proper snow shedding.
- Freeze–thaw damage to shingles, flashing, and exposed fasteners.
- Wind-driven rain and hail during severe storms.
- Overhanging branches and clogged gutters from autumn storms and winter ice.
- Moisture intrusion from melting snow around gutters, vents, and attic vents.
Snow Loads, Ice Dams, and Their Practical Impacts
1) Ice dams form when warm attic air melts snow at the roof surface, which refreezes at the eaves and walls, lifting shingles and forcing water under roofing materials.
2) Repeated freeze–thaw cycles can cause shingles to crack, granule loss, and accelerated aging.
3) Heavy, wet snow adds weight and can compress older or weaker roofing substrates, potentially causing sagging or joint failure.
4) Proper insulation and ventilation are the first line of defense against ice dams and moisture-related damage. Ensure warm attic temperatures are minimized along with adequate airflow to keep roof surfaces cold.
Attic Ventilation & Insulation in Indiana Winters
- Insulation first: Aim for high-performance attic insulation to reduce heat transfer into the roof plane.
- Ventilation next: Maintain a balanced ventilation system (soffit intake and ridge or turbine exhaust) to keep roof decks cold during winter.
- Seal air leaks: Air-sealing gaps around soffits, chimney chases, and attic access to minimize warm air reaching the roof sheathing.
- Codes and targets: In many homes, upgrading toward higher R-values improves performance during harsh winters. Work within local code guidance and consider professional assessment for attic hatch, duct leaks, and insulation continuity.
- Ice-damming prevention: Keep attic temperatures uniform and roof sheathing cold to reduce meltwater that can refreeze at eaves.
Tips:
- Consider heat cables only if you have known problem areas and follow manufacturers' safety guidelines.
- Use quality underlayment and appropriate flashing to deter water intrusion where flashing has aged or failed.

Recommended Roofing Materials for Indiana
In Indiana's climate, asphalt shingles are the practical default for many homes. They're affordable, easy to repair, and available in a wide range of colors to match a variety of house styles.
- Pros
- Budget-friendly and widely available
- Easy field repairs and replacement of individual shingles
- Architectural (laminate) options offer stronger wind resistance
- Cons
- Lifespan typically 20–30 years (longer with high-quality architectural shingles)
- Can be more prone to ice dam-related issues without proper ventilation and insulation
- Fading color over time and environmental impact from asphalt
- Best practices
- Select architectural/laminate shingles for better durability
- Install with 2–3 inches of ice/water shield in valleys and eaves
- Ensure solid attic ventilation and proper insulation to minimize ice dams
Metal roofs are increasingly common in Indiana thanks to longevity and snow-shedding benefits. They perform well in cold winters and can cut heating and cooling costs when properly installed.
- Pros
- Long life span (40–70 years) and excellent wind resistance
- Quick snow shedding with minimal ice buildup
- Light weight and wide color options
- Cons
- Higher upfront cost
- Dents from hail are possible; some profiles louder in rain without good underlayment
- Requires precise installation by trained pros
- Best practices
- Use standing-seam panels and quality sealants
- Pair with solid underlayment and proper attic insulation
- Invest in snow guards if your attic or eave layout warrants them

Average Roofing Costs in Indiana
Typical costs by material
- Asphalt shingles (standard 3-tab)
- Installed price: about $4.50–$7.50 per sq ft (includes tear-off of a typical asphalt roof and basic underlayment)
- Typical 2,000 sq ft home: roughly $9,000–$15,000
- Asphalt architectural (laminated) shingles
- Installed price: about $6.50–$10.50 per sq ft
- Typical 2,000 sq ft home: roughly $13,000–$21,000
- Metal roofing (steel or aluminum, including standing-seam options)
- Installed price: about $9.00–$14.50 per sq ft
- Typical 2,000 sq ft home: roughly $18,000–$29,000
- Cedar shake/shingle
- Installed price: about $6.50–$12.50 per sq ft
- Typical 2,000 sq ft home: roughly $13,000–$25,000
- Slate or clay tile (rare in Indiana, PA; used for distinctive or historic homes)
- Slate installed: about $15–$30 per sq ft
- Typical 2,000 sq ft home: roughly $30,000–$60,000
Local factors in Indiana, PA that influence cost
- Climate and snow loading
- Long winters and heavy snow mean ice/water shield, extra flashing, and perhaps stronger deck or truss considerations. These add to upfront material and labor time.
- Roof pitch and complexity
- Gabled, hip, dormers, multiple valleys, or steep pitches increase labor and safety requirements, raising the per-square-foot price.
- Housing stock and architecture
- Indiana is mix of brick ranches, capes, and older homes. Historic exteriors or irregular layouts can require more detailing, which raises costs.
- Local contractor availability
- Fewer roofers in a small-city market can affect scheduling and price. Plan for potential seasonal delays and tighter bidding windows.
Hidden costs and add-ons to plan for
- Tear-off and disposal
- Typical range: about $1.50–$3.50 per sq ft, depending on roofing material and local disposal fees.
- Flashing, vents, and chimney work
- Basic flashing and vent repairs: roughly $600–$1,800; chimney work can run higher if rebuilding crowns or symbology is involved.
- Permits and inspections
- Fees vary by municipality and project size; budget a modest placeholder to cover local processing.
- Old roof condition
- If decking is damaged or rotten, expect extra costs for replacement of plywood or structural reinforcement.
- Special circumstances
- Asbestos-containing shingles or asbestos-adjacent work requires professional handling and can add to the price.

Permits & Local Regulations
Do I need a permit for a roof in Indiana, PA?
Yes. In Indiana, PA, most roof replacements, major repairs, or changes to the roof structure require a building permit issued by your local authority. The Pennsylvania Uniform Construction Code (UCC), enforced by the municipality, guides what needs permits and inspections. Even if you're just replacing shingles, remove existing underlayment, or updating ventilation, check with the local building department before you start.
Who issues permits here?
- The primary office is the Indiana Borough Building Department (or the equivalent local building division).
- Some projects also involve Indiana County Planning or Code Enforcement, especially if a project touches county-rights or specific county-level permits.
- Always verify with the exact office that handles your address. They'll confirm permit requirements, approved plan details, and inspection scheduling.
When is a permit required for roofing?
- Replacing the entire roof or removing and reinstalling decking.
- Installing new skylights, roof vents, or significant ventilation changes.
- Modifying roof structure, rafters, or supports.
- Work that ties into electrical, gas, or plumbing components (rooftop electrical, venting, chimney work).
- Adding or altering attic insulation or radiant barriers that affect the roof assembly.
- Projects on properties in historic districts or with special zoning overlays—these often have extra rules.
Inspections you may face
- Final roofing inspection to confirm installation meets code, flashing, ventilation, and drainage are correct.
- Possible intermediate inspections if the project involves structural work or significant deck/rafters changes.
- An inspection may occur after decking, underlayment, or venting is installed and before/after shingle installation, depending on the jurisdiction.
- Keep a copy of the permit and any manufacturer installation requirements on site during the job.

Common Roofing Problems in Indiana & Solutions
Ice dams and attic ventilation
Indiana winters bring cold nights and sun-warmed attic surfaces, which can cause ice dams along eaves. This pushes melted water under shingles and into ceilings.
- Symptoms: icicles at gutters, tar-like staining on ceilings, soft insulation, patchy attic warmth.
- Causes: inadequate insulation, air leaks from living space, and insufficient attic ventilation.
- Solutions:
1) Add insulation to reach recommended levels for your attic (typically R-38 in many Indiana homes).
2) Improve attic ventilation with a balance of soffit intake and ridge or continuous exhaust vents.
3) Seal air leaks from living spaces into the attic (weatherstrip attic hatch, seal around plumbing and electrical penetrations).
4) Clear snow away from the eaves with a roof rake from the ground after a snowfall.
5) If ice dams persist, a professional may install heat cables or adjust ventilation to prevent reformation.
Damaged or missing shingles
Shingles take a beating from freezing cycles, wind, and hail, especially on exposed pitches.
- Symptoms: curling, cracking, missing granules, lifted edges, exposed underlayment.
- Causes: age, wind uplift, hail impact, improper installation.
- Solutions:
1) Replace damaged shingles in the affected area; if widespread, consider a partial or full roof replacement.
2) Check flashing at edges and around vents; reseal or replace as needed.
3) Inspect for underlayment wear beneath loose shingles and repair as necessary.
4) Keep gutters clean to prevent water backup that can lift shingles.
Leaks around vents, chimneys, and skylights
Flashings and seals around roof penetrations are common leak points.
- Symptoms: dripping inside, ceiling stains, damp attic insulation.
- Causes: deteriorated or missing flashing, cracked sealants, worn vent boots.
- Solutions:
1) Re-flash and reseal penetrations with quality roofing sealant and flashing materials.
2) Replace damaged vent boots and cracked chimney flashing.
3) Inspect skylight seals; reseal or replace flashing if the seal has failed.
4) Schedule a professional inspection if multiple penetrations are affected.
Gutter, fascia, and soffit problems
Clogged or damaged gutters can create water damage on the roof edge and fascia boards.
- Symptoms: overflowing gutters, fascia rot, roof-edge staining, ice buildup at eaves.
- Causes: debris buildup, improper slope, ice blockage, loose hangers.
- Solutions:
1) Clean gutters and downspouts regularly; ensure they slope toward the outlets.
2) Reattach or replace loose gutters; repair or replace rotted fascia.
3) Consider gutter guards to reduce debris; ensure downspouts discharge away from the foundation.
Moss, algae, and general shingle wear
Shade and moisture in Indiana can encourage growth and accelerate wear.
- Symptoms: green or dark staining, slippery roof surface, granule loss.
- Causes: persistent moisture, trees shading the roof, aging shingles.
- Solutions:
1) Gently remove moss with a soft brush and a mild cleaning solution (never high-pressure washers).
2) Trim overhanging branches to reduce shade and moisture retention.
3) Install roof ridge zinc or copper strips to deter future growth.
Condensation and attic moisture
Excess humidity inside the attic can degrade insulation and encourage mold.
- Symptoms: musty smell in attic, damp insulation, visible condensation on rafters.
- Causes: high humidity, insufficient vapor barrier, poor exhaust ventilation.
- Solutions:
1) Improve vapor barrier on the warm side of the attic floor.
2) Use bath and kitchen exhaust fans and run them during humid conditions.
3) Address any leaks to stop continuous moisture input from the roof.
Snow load and ice buildup
Heavy snowfall is common in western Pennsylvania and can stress the roof.
- Symptoms: sagging sections after long storms, ice buildup near edges.
- Causes: excessive weight, blocked drainage, hidden leaks under snow.
- Solutions:
1) Remove excess snow with a roof rake from the ground in a controlled manner.
2) Ensure proper roof drainage and valley clearance to prevent pooling.
3) Have a structural assessment if you notice noticeable sag or creaking.
Hail and wind damage
Storms can deliver hail dents and wind-driven shingles from exposed ridges.
- Symptoms: dented or bruised shingles, exposed underlayment, missing granules after a storm.
- Causes: hail impact, high-speed gusts, improper shingle overlap.
- Solutions:
1) Inspect roof surface after a storm for missing or damaged shingles.
2) Replace damaged shingles promptly to prevent underlying deck exposure.
3) Document damage for insurance review and consider a professional roof inspection after severe weather.
Maintenance & Repair Tips for Indiana
Seasonal Maintenance Schedule
- Winter (December–February): Freezing and thaw cycles can stress shingles and flashing. Schedule a quick above-ground check after big storms, and remove any loose branches near the roof to prevent damage from wind-driven debris. If you have ice dams, prioritize attic ventilation and insulation this season.
- Spring (March–May): Look for wind or hail damage from winter storms. Clean debris from the gutters and downspouts, and check flashing around vents, chimneys, and skylights. Moss and algae can begin to reestablish themselves on shaded sections.
- Summer (June–August): Inspect for surface wear after summer storms. Ensure proper attic ventilation to reduce heat buildup that can age shingles faster. Trim trees that overhang the roof to prevent moss growth and moisture retention.
- Fall (September–November): Do a thorough roof and gutter check before winter sets in. Repair any loose or damaged shingles, reseal flashing, and clear gutters so water flows away from the foundation.
Gutter & Downspout Care
- Clean gutters at least twice a year: once in spring and once in late fall after leaves have fallen.
- Ensure downspouts extend at least 3–4 feet from the foundation to avoid basement moisture and foundation erosion.
- Check for sagging gutters or loose hangers and tighten or replace as needed.
- Consider leaf guards if your late-fall leaves are heavy, but regularly inspect for wedging leaves that can trap moisture.
Roof Inspection & Quick Repairs
- Visual checks from the ground (or a safe ladder) after big storms:
- Look for missing, cracked, or curling shingles.
- Check for lifted flashing around chimneys, vents, and skylights.
- Inspect for granule loss in gutters and on the ground near the downspouts.
- DIY quick fixes for minor issues:
- Missing shingle: carefully lift surrounding shingles, apply a dab of roofing cement, and press the loose shingle back into place; nail with roofing nails if needed.
- Small leak near flashing: clean the area, apply a bead of high-quality roofing sealant, and press the flashing back flat. Monitor for further leaks after a rain.
- Loose flashing: re-secure with corrosion-resistant nails, then seal the edges with roofing cement.
- When to avoid DIY fixes:
- If you see widespread damage, multiple leaks, sagging roof sections, or damaged structural components, call a pro. A failed repair in those cases can cause more extensive damage.
Attic Health & Ventilation
- Ensure ventilation is balanced with insulation:
- Clear soffit vents and ridge vents so air can circulate.
- Maintain a gap (about 1–2 inches) between insulation and the roof deck to prevent moisture buildup.
- Check attic for signs of moisture or mold after heavy rains or rapid snowmelt. Address any leaks at the source to prevent long-term damage to decking and rafters.
- In Indiana winters, consider upgrading insulation in older homes to reduce ice dam risk and improve energy efficiency.

When to Repair vs. Replace
How Indiana winters influence decisions
In Indiana, PA, freeze-thaw cycles, snow loads, and ice damming can turn a small leak into a bigger problem. If moisture penetrates the attic or decking, a quick patch may not hold up through another winter. On the other hand, if damage is isolated and the roof is relatively new or still under warranty, repairing is often the smarter choice.
Signs you should repair
- Localized leaks after storms or heavy snowmelt, with the rest of the roof in good shape.
- A few missing or curling shingles and minor flashing gaps.
- The roof is relatively young (roughly under 15–20 years for asphalt) and damage is contained to a small area.
- The decking feels solid when tapped (no soft, spongy spots indicating rot).
- You're primarily dealing with surface issues (venting, flashing, or sealant) rather than widespread penetrations.
Signs you should replace
- Leaks appear across multiple sections or are widespread, despite several repairs.
- More than 30–40% of shingles show curling, cupping, or significant granule loss.
- The decking is soft, rotten, or sagging; structural concerns are present.
- The roof is near or beyond its expected life: asphalt shingles (about 20–25 years), metal (40–70 years depending on coating and installation), wood/shake (25–40 years).
- You've had repeated repairs in a short span, and costs are piling up relative to a full replacement.
- Energy bills are rising due to poor insulation or ventilation that would be addressed with a full roof replacement.
Indiana-specific considerations
- Ice dam risk is higher in cold snaps; proper attic insulation and ventilation become more cost-effective with a full replacement when the roof is aging.
- Local weather can accelerate wear on underlayment and flashing; replacing may offer better long-term protection against PA winters.
- Permit and warranty considerations: some older homes or certain shingles may have warranties that affect whether repairing or replacing is more advantageous. Check with a licensed local contractor about up-to-date codes and warranty transferability.
Decision steps (clear path to a choice)
1. Inspect the attic and deck for moisture, stains, or warped boards; note how widespread the damage is.
2. Get a professional assessment and, if possible, two quotes: repair-focused vs. replacement-focused.
3. Compare long-term costs: repairs may be cheaper upfront, but multiple repairs or ongoing leaks raise the total cost. A replacement often brings energy efficiency gains and a longer warranty.
4. Review warranties and insurance: if the roof is under a strong manufacturer or workmanship warranty, it may influence the best route.
Cost guidance (Indiana, PA context)
- Minor repairs (patches, flashing fixes): roughly $150–$600.
- Moderate repairs (deck patch, multiple shingles, or underlayment work): roughly $600–$2,000.
- Replacement (asphalt shingles): typical range $7,500–$14,500, with higher end for steep pitches or upscale shingle styles.
- Replacement (metal roofing): often $12,000–$25,000, depending on panel type and installation complexity.
- If the roof is older or nearing the end of its expected life, replacement frequently yields better value, especially when repairs would recur.
Quick decision tips
- If you're paying for multiple repairs in a year or two, replacement often costs less in the long run.
- If the damage is limited and the roof is young, repair is usually the sensible choice.
- When in doubt, prioritize the decking and underlayment; replacement may be the only durable fix if those layers are compromised.

How to evaluate a roofing contractor in Indiana, PA
1) Gather several local bids. Compare scope, materials, labor, cleanup, and timelines.
2) Check credentials and insurance. Require a current COI for general liability and workers' comp. Verify licensing or registration as required by your municipality.
3) Inspect references and prior work. Ask for addresses in Indiana, PA or nearby towns to verify quality and reliability.
4) Review the contract carefully. Look for a written scope of work, material specifications, start/end dates, cleanup, permit responsibility, and a clear payment schedule.
5) Understand warranties. Distinguish between manufacturer warranties on the roofing materials and workmanship warranties from the contractor, including what is covered and for how long.
6) Assess site practices and safety. Ensure they have fall protection plans, proper disposal methods, and a plan to protect landscaping and gutters.
7) Verify a plan for permits and inspections. A reputable pro will handle permit applications and ensure the work passes local inspections.
8) Assess communication and reliability. Note responsiveness, transparency about potential issues (like weather delays), and a clear point of contact.
